This gene encodes a type I transmembrane protein in the endoplasmic reticulum (ER). The protein is an essential component of glycosylphosphatidylinositol-mannosyltransferase I, which transfers the first of the four mannoses in the GPI-anchor precursors during GPI-anchor biosynthesis. Studies in rat indicate that the protein is translated from a non-AUG translation initiation site.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ants. [provided by RefSeq, Oct 2009]
Forensic Context
A study in human postmortem prefrontal cortex identified gene modules associated with schizophrenia symptoms, where the PIGX was included in the blue gene module, which is located in the 3q29 deletion region and overlaps with the Multiple Sclerosis signaling pathway [Miyahara et al. DOI:10.1038/S41398-023-02449-8].
